On the eve of World War 2, Russia signed the Molotov-Ribbentrop Pact with Nazi Germany, a nonaggression agreement between Hitler and Stalin that enabled the two powers to carve up and occupy Poland. The two dictators carried out their dual invasions of Poland in September 1939 https://encyclopedia.ushmm.org/content/en/article/german-soviet-pact
